Most common cause of postoperative renal failure:

A
Decreased renal perfusion
B
Toxicity of anesthetic drugs
C
Toxicity of antibiotics
D
None of the above
High-Yield Explanation
Decreased renal perfusion Postoperative renal failure results from many etiologies how more than 90% cases fo postoperative renal failure are due to hypovolemia and inadequate perfusion. Most common cause of postoperative renal failure is decreased renal perfusion due to hypovolemia. Hypovolemia usually results from inadequate intraoperative fluid replacement, continuing fluid sequestration by tissues (third spacing) or wound drainage or postoperative bleeding
